Jonathan Morse

Jonathan Morse
Deputy Center Director, Center for Program Integrity
U.S. Department of Health and Human Services, CMS


Jonathan Morse is the Deputy Center Director at the CMS Center for Program Integrity (CPI), leading policy and operations for provider enrollment, investigations and audits as well as policy development within the Center.  Prior to joining CMS in 2015, Jonathan spent four years at Deloitte Consulting, leading projects at CMS and other Federal and State health agencies, including two projects for CPI, on organization design and another on Medicaid managed care.  He also led Medicaid program integrity and provider enrollment projects for the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ania, conducting analysis and developing strategies to improve processes and incorporate meaningful performance measures.  From 2005 to 2010, Jonathan worked at the Office of Management and Budget (OMB) where he served as a legislative analyst and program examiner, working with CMS on Medicare physician payment policy and program integrity issues, and developing the President’s annual Budget.  He worked closely CMS on physician payment reform, durable medical equipment policy and program integrity issues.  During development of the Affordable Care Act in 2009-2010, Jonathan collaborated with CMS and Capitol Hill staff to develop numerous provisions for the legislation, including Medicare program integrity provisions, physician transparency and numerous payment reforms.  He also worked with White House and OMB leadership to develop the Independent Payment Advisory Board as a cost-saving measure in the legislation.  Jonathan received his B.A. from Union College in 1995 and his J.D. in Health Law from the University of Maryland in 2002.
